Help docs, is hemoglobin ac a sickle cell trait?

4 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

No: For it to be sickle cell train the person would have Hb A and Hb S. Hb A is the normal one. Hb C is also a variant but by itself is usually harmless.

No: Hgb AC is a heterozygous genetic state that is not sickle cell trait ( Hgb AS). Patient's with Hgb AC are clinically well with at worst mild asymptomatic anemia (most are not anemic). Individuals with Hgb AC can have children with Hgb SC (a type of severe sickle cell hemoglobinopathy) if their partner has either sickle cell trait (25% chance) or sickle cell disease (50% chance)
